Buying a used car in Pakistan can be tricky, especially if you’re trying to figure out whether the vehicle has undergone major bodywork or a fresh paint job. While a new coat of paint isn’t always a bad thing, it can sometimes hide accidents or rust damage. In the local market—where mechanics (often referred to as “ustads”) and car dealers can be crafty—it’s important to know how to spot signs of repainting. Here are some methods to help you check for hidden work.

Look for Mismatched Shades

One of the easiest ways to catch a repainted car is by looking for slight differences in color between panels. Stand back and examine the doors, fenders, and bonnet from different angles. If the shades seem off under bright sunlight or if any panel looks glossier than the rest, it might be a sign of fresh paint. Mechanics often use terms like “body shower” for an overall paint job, so ask if the seller mentions anything like that.

Check Under Rubbers and Seals

Lift the rubber beading around doors, windows, and the trunk. If you spot paint lines or rough edges beneath these seals, it indicates the painter didn’t remove them before spraying. In a proper factory finish, the color transition is smooth and consistent. A rushed paint job often leaves overspray in hidden corners or thick edges near rubber seals.

Inspect for Overspray on Plastic Parts

Look closely at headlights, taillights, and plastic trims, because overspray is a common giveaway. If you see paint specks on these parts, it’s a strong sign that some panels have been repainted outside a proper paint booth. Good denter-painters usually remove or mask these parts, but many quick jobs done in smaller “ustaad” workshops skip these steps.

Tap or Scratch Test

Gently tap panels to sense any uneven surface. A thick paint layer can sound duller than a factory finish. Lightly running a fingernail along edges can also help detect rough transitions or ridges from poor masking. Just be careful not to damage the paint—your goal is to feel for irregularities, not scrape off color.

 

Always ask for maintenance records or receipts from the denting and painting services, and consider bringing along a trusted expert or a friend with experience for a second opinion. By combining a keen eye with these simple yet effective checks, you can confidently navigate Pakistan’s used car market. Additionally, you can use a car paint tester pen to check the paint thickness and uncover any hidden damages, ensuring the car’s true condition before making a purchase.
